Output 6607a7cc91591915e4cfe17d24152df9bc80a8e66be74d433ce5f8cccd448f40:3

value
205684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b59e9f9ea798d2e7b5ba030f526f7385e9e6009 OP_EQUAL
address
3Qc3F2RSmhg3EHTKZhttCAqLEi6HLBTG91
transaction
6607a7cc91591915e4cfe17d24152df9bc80a8e66be74d433ce5f8cccd448f40
spent
true